Is NewHydrogen, Inc. (NEWH) a Good Investment?
NewHydrogen exhibits critical financial distress with negative stockholders' equity of -$2.0M, zero reported revenue, and -$2.0M in annual operating cash burn, indicating technical insolvency. At current burn rates, the company's $1.4M cash reserve will be depleted within months, making capital restructuring inevitable without immediate operational profitability.
The company is pre-revenue with persistent operating losses and negative equity, indicating poor profitability and financial fragility. While liabilities are minimal and capex is low, cash (~$1.44M) covers less than a year of operating outflows (~$2.0M), implying near-term financing needs. Without clear revenue traction, dilution and going-concern risk dominate the outlook.
